MOLESKINE
“It does not matter how slowly you go as long as you do not stop.”
When I think about that quote, I think about my own six-year journey with F3. There have been seasons where I’ve felt strong — pushing hard, leading workouts, feeling unstoppable. And there have been seasons where it’s taken everything I have just to show up.
Over these years, I’ve experienced both gain and loss — physically, mentally, and emotionally. I’ve gone through times of deep growth and times of deep struggle. There have been mornings I’ve led with confidence, and others where the weight of life felt heavier than any coupon I’ve ever lifted.
But through it all… I kept going. Maybe not always fast. Maybe not always gracefully. But I never stopped.
That’s what this brotherhood reminds me of — that consistency matters more than speed. That progress isn’t about perfect reps or record times; it’s about showing up, even when your body’s tired, your mind’s scattered, or your spirit’s low.
We’re all moving at our own pace, but the fact that we keep moving — together — is what changes us. F3 isn’t about fitness alone; it’s about faith, fellowship, and the reminder that no matter how slow the climb feels, we’re never climbing alone.
So today, I’m thankful. For the miles, the mornings, the men beside me. For the reminder that slow doesn’t mean stuck. And for the truth that real strength isn’t about how fast you go — it’s about the courage to never quit.
